如何消除浏览器SmartScreen对网站“不安全”提示?

2024-04-27 09:04

本文主要是介绍如何消除浏览器SmartScreen对网站“不安全”提示?,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

面对互联网时代用户对网站安全性和可信度的严苛要求,网站运营者时常遭遇Microsoft Defender SmartScreen(SmartScreen)提示网站不安全的困扰。本文将剖析SmartScreen判定网站不安全的原因,并为运营者提供应对策略,以恢复网站信誉,确保用户安心访问。

一、SmartScreen为何提示网站不安全?

SmartScreen是微软为用户打造的互联网安全防护屏障,旨在通过识别潜在的网络钓鱼、恶意软件分发等威胁,保护用户免受网络侵害。其判定网站不安全的依据主要包括:

用户反馈与数据提供商信息:SmartScreen收集并分析用户报告、合作伙伴数据等多渠道信息,识别可能存在问题的网站。

智能模型检测:运用先进的机器学习算法,SmartScreen能实时监控网站行为,识别潜在的恶意活动。

一旦SmartScreen认定网站存在安全隐患,用户访问时将收到“不安全”警告提示,影响用户对网站的信任度。

二、网站被SmartScreen标记为不安全,如何应对?

作为网站运营者,面对SmartScreen的“不安全”提示,应积极采取措施,以重建用户信任,降低业务损失。微软建议以下策略:

1. 使用受信任的SSL证书:部署由权威证书颁发机构(如Digicert、Sectigo、GlobalSign等Windows根证书计划推荐机构)颁发的有效且未过期的SSL证书,确保网站实现HTTPS加密传输。SSL证书类型包括:

DV SSL证书:仅验证域名所有权,签发速度快,适用于小型博客、个人展示网站。

OV SSL证书:验证域名所有权及企业基本信息,签发时间约1-3个工作日,适于电商、中小企业及企事业单位网站。

EV SSL证书:提供最严格的验证,签发周期约1-5个工作日,适用于大型电商、金融、医疗、教育等高信誉需求的企事业单位网站。

即使已部署受信任SSL证书,若网站仍被标记为不安全,可尝试以下措施:

2. 向SmartScreen反馈:在Edge浏览器的“不安全”警告页面,依次点击“详细信息”→“报告此站点不包含威胁”,按照提示提交网站审查。

3. 确保网站未遭攻击:检查并修复可能存在的跨站脚本(XSS)漏洞,可借助如Microsoft反跨站脚本库提供的防护功能加强网站安全。

通过上述策略的实施,网站运营者有望有效降低被SmartScreen标记为不安全的风险,提升用户对网站的信任度,从而恢复网站访问量,保障业务正常运营。

这篇关于如何消除浏览器SmartScreen对网站“不安全”提示?的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/940073

相关文章

JAVA Calendar设置上个月时,日期不存在或错误提示问题及解决

《JAVACalendar设置上个月时,日期不存在或错误提示问题及解决》在使用Java的Calendar类设置上个月的日期时,如果遇到不存在的日期(如4月31日),默认会自动调整到下个月的相应日期(... 目录Java Calendar设置上个月时,日期不存在或错误提示java进行日期计算时如果出现不存在的

input的accept属性让文件上传安全高效

《input的accept属性让文件上传安全高效》文章介绍了HTML的input文件上传`accept`属性在文件上传校验中的重要性和优势,通过使用`accept`属性,可以减少前端JavaScrip... 目录前言那个悄悄毁掉你上传体验的“常见写法”改变一切的 html 小特性:accept真正的魔法:让

Redis的安全机制详细介绍及配置方法

《Redis的安全机制详细介绍及配置方法》本文介绍Redis安全机制的配置方法,包括绑定IP地址、设置密码、保护模式、禁用危险命令、防火墙限制、TLS加密、客户端连接限制、最大内存使用和日志审计等,通... 目录1. 绑定 IP 地址2. 设置密码3. 保护模式4. 禁用危险命令5. 通过防火墙限制访问6.

JS纯前端实现浏览器语音播报、朗读功能的完整代码

《JS纯前端实现浏览器语音播报、朗读功能的完整代码》在现代互联网的发展中,语音技术正逐渐成为改变用户体验的重要一环,下面:本文主要介绍JS纯前端实现浏览器语音播报、朗读功能的相关资料,文中通过代码... 目录一、朗读单条文本:① 语音自选参数,按钮控制语音:② 效果图:二、朗读多条文本:① 语音有默认值:②

Java JUC并发集合详解之线程安全容器完全攻略

《JavaJUC并发集合详解之线程安全容器完全攻略》Java通过java.util.concurrent(JUC)包提供了一整套线程安全的并发容器,它们不仅是简单的同步包装,更是基于精妙并发算法构建... 目录一、为什么需要JUC并发集合?二、核心并发集合分类与详解三、选型指南:如何选择合适的并发容器?在多

Springboot项目启动失败提示找不到dao类的解决

《Springboot项目启动失败提示找不到dao类的解决》SpringBoot启动失败,因ProductServiceImpl未正确注入ProductDao,原因:Dao未注册为Bean,解决:在启... 目录错误描述原因解决方法总结***************************APPLICA编

python运用requests模拟浏览器发送请求过程

《python运用requests模拟浏览器发送请求过程》模拟浏览器请求可选用requests处理静态内容,selenium应对动态页面,playwright支持高级自动化,设置代理和超时参数,根据需... 目录使用requests库模拟浏览器请求使用selenium自动化浏览器操作使用playwright

Python获取浏览器Cookies的四种方式小结

《Python获取浏览器Cookies的四种方式小结》在进行Web应用程序测试和开发时,获取浏览器Cookies是一项重要任务,本文我们介绍四种用Python获取浏览器Cookies的方式,具有一定的... 目录什么是 Cookie?1.使用Selenium库获取浏览器Cookies2.使用浏览器开发者工具

电脑提示d3dx11_43.dll缺失怎么办? DLL文件丢失的多种修复教程

《电脑提示d3dx11_43.dll缺失怎么办?DLL文件丢失的多种修复教程》在使用电脑玩游戏或运行某些图形处理软件时,有时会遇到系统提示“d3dx11_43.dll缺失”的错误,下面我们就来分享超... 在计算机使用过程中,我们可能会遇到一些错误提示,其中之一就是缺失某个dll文件。其中,d3dx11_4

游戏闪退弹窗提示找不到storm.dll文件怎么办? Stormdll文件损坏修复技巧

《游戏闪退弹窗提示找不到storm.dll文件怎么办?Stormdll文件损坏修复技巧》DLL文件丢失或损坏会导致软件无法正常运行,例如我们在电脑上运行软件或游戏时会得到以下提示:storm.dll... 很多玩家在打开游戏时,突然弹出“找不到storm.dll文件”的提示框,随后游戏直接闪退,这通常是由于